ROZLYN "ROZ" LEVETT, 85, of
Southfield, died Oct. 20, 2012.
She went to Cass Tech and studied
art with many famous artists, includ-
ing Harold Neal and Glen Michaels.
She then went to New York and
worked on Green Lantern and Batman
comics. Mrs. Levett has had art shows
in a variety of locations, includ-
ing the Detroit Institute of Arts, the
Toledo Museum of Art and the Jewish
Community Center.

SAMUEL MEHLER,
83, of West
Bloomfield, died
Oct. 18, 2012.
He was a sales
manager for
Terminal Steel &
Equipment for 38
Mehier
years. He was also
a member of B'nai B'rith and Temple
Israel.
